CSS在div中定位两个图像

标签 css image position

我正在尝试以这种方式设置图像:一个在上面,另一个在下面。 实际上我做错了什么,在我的结果图像中是一个在另一个下面。 这里是 jsFiddle .

第二张图片被 slider 类中的 overflow:hidden 隐藏。

问题:

我哪里弄错了?我确定有简单的解决方案,但我浪费了一些时间却找不到它。



P.S. 如果可能的话,我正在寻找仅更改 css 的解决方案。

最佳答案

将您的图像的 css 简单地更改为:

img{
    display:block;
}

这就是诀窍。

评论后编辑:

img{
    position: absolute;
    z-index: -1;
    top: 0px;
    left:0;    
}

这会在左上角将所有图片钉在一起。

关于CSS在div中定位两个图像,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/14818666/

相关文章:

jQuery 自动完成 : move list position?

css - 文本位置以不同的分辨率移动

jQuery Slide 插件定位问题

html - 列表项类的语法

通过 Open Graph API 发布时,Facebook 墙贴图片不会呈现

javascript - 如何使 CSS 样式覆盖 JavaScript 应用的样式

html - phonegap/iOS 外部图像间歇性不加载/显示

javascript - 在IE中禁用元素

css - 将子 div 的宽度绑定(bind)到父 div 的高度

html - CSS 网格预水平滚动